About Brian M Casey

Photography has been a part of my life for as long as I can remember. My father is also the same way and I guess you can say like father-like-son. It all started when I was old enough to be trusted to handle the Nikon F2 that has been a part of his collection since he was in High School. I've always been fascinated with cameras. Film is my roots, as we have had a darkroom for as long as I can remember. My father taught me the art of photography on film, and the art of development in the darkroom. I've always had cameras of my own, but nothing more than a P&S until I was about 17 when I bought my own film SLR. Since then I have gone through so many different cameras. I have a collection of old film SLRs. I then worked all summer one year and bought my first d-SLR, the Nikon D200. I am still using that camera to this day and let me tell you it is truly a remarkable piece of equipment. I will be picking up a new camera the beginning of next year (2008). I am getting the new Nikon D3. I want to wait a few months after production to see how QC, and the actual camera performs. My favorite photographers are Steven Meisel, and Ryan Russell. Both are phenomenal photographers, and their work is something I can't take my eyes off of. I am currently in my fourth year at Georgia Tech, in Electrical Engineering. I am a photog for the Georgia Tech Newspaper, The Technique. I am passionate about photography, and love photographing events and people. I mostly shoot concerts, promotional, and portraits. I also love to photograph weddings, and capture all their splendor. I love to take on new and more difficult projects. I work as hard as I can to give the best coverage to each and every project and event.-Brian
